Cost to move from Lafayette, LA to Nevada

The table below shows typical price ranges to move from Lafayette to Nevada, with service options tailored to your home size.

Move size Moving company Moving container Rental
truck
Studio / 1 bedroom $1,201 – $4,797 $1,150 – $2,841 $1,029 – $2,127
2-3 bedrooms $3,154 – $7,354 $1,929 – $4,120 $1,219 – $2,431
4+ bedrooms $5,778 – $10,410 $2,666 – $5,654 $1,507 – $3,098

*These cost ranges are approximate estimates based on a 1,875-mile move from Lafayette, LA, to Nevada using pricing data compiled by moveBuddha as of Nov 17, 2025. Our database includes thousands of verified rates from moving companies around the country, refreshed monthly for seasonality and market movement. Final charges can fluctuate based on the scope of your move, add-ons, access or parking constraints, fuel costs, and timing. We suggest comparing multiple estimates for accuracy.

Cost to hire movers from Lafayette to Nevada

If you’re moving a studio or one-bedroom home from Lafayette to Nevada, you can expect to spend between $1,201 and $4,797. For a two- or three-bedroom place, prices usually range from $3,154 to $7,354 on the same route. Got a larger household? Moving a four- or five-bedroom home typically runs between $5,778 and $10,410.

Cost of moving containers from Lafayette to Nevada

When moving from Lafayette to Nevada, for a small load, you’ll likely pay between $1,150 and $2,841. If you have a two- or three-bedroom home, costs usually range from $1,929 to $4,120. Got a big family or a four-plus bedroom house? Expect prices ranging anywhere from $2,666 up to $5,654. For detailed pricing info, take a look at our complete PODS cost guide.

Check out the most affordable moving container companies to help with your move from Lafayette.

Cost of moving truck rentals from Lafayette to Nevada

Looking to save money? Renting a moving truck is usually your cheapest option. Just keep in mind that you’ll handle all the lifting, packing, and driving yourself.

If you’re moving out of a studio or one-bedroom in Lafayette to relocate to Nevada and are renting a truck, plan to spend between $1,029 and $2,127. For two- or three-bedroom moves, prices typically land between $1,219 and $2,431. Dealing with a four-bedroom-plus home? Expect rental truck costs to be somewhere between $1,507 and $3,098.

These cost ranges already include estimated fuel costs.

Other considerations when moving to Nevada

When relocating from Lafayette to Nevada, a few details are worth keeping in mind to avoid last-minute hiccups. Beyond choosing a mover and packing your belongings, it’s helpful to consider local rules, permit requirements, and other practical factors that could impact your move.

  • HOA rules: Make sure to check your neighborhood or community’s moving rules ahead of time to avoid any surprises on moving day.
  • Elevator reservation: Reserve your building’s elevator ahead of time if one is available for moving day.
  • Truck parking permits: Some cities ask for parking permits when you’re using a moving truck or large vehicle. Check in advance to see if you’ll need a permit for your move.
  • State licensing: Movers that provide relocation services within the Silver State are subject to rules and regulations set forth by the Nevada Transportation Authority (NTA). The NTA’s aims include fostering economic growth and promoting efficient, safe, and reliable moving services around the state. Make sure your moving company has all the proper licenses before you book with them.
  • State regulator: You can verify a Nevada moving license and its status on the state regulator’s official website.
  • Moving permits: You won’t need a moving permit for Nevada, but it’s smart to look into local parking rules before your move.
  • Change of address: Make sure to submit your USPS change of address form at least a week before you move. You’ll be able to choose your official move date so your mail is forwarded to Nevada seamlessly. Get started here.
  • Moving insurance: Insurance requirements vary by state, so be sure to review the regulations where you live. Opt for Released Value Protection, the cost-free choice provided by movers, albeit with minimal coverage. Movers take responsibility for a maximum of 60 cents per pound per article. For instance, if your mover misplaced or damaged a valuable item like a 30-pound sculpture, you would only receive $18 (60 cents x 30 pounds). For comprehensive coverage of your items’ full value, explore alternative options with your selected moving company or consider consulting a third-party insurance provider.

Can I use cash to pay a mover in Lafayette, LA?

No movers in Lafayette are listed as accepting cash right now. Because cash is less secure and harder to audit, moving companies tend to require card, ACH, or certified funds. Typically, you’ll make a deposit to reserve your booking and hold the date. The remaining amount is collected at pickup or after delivery, so confirm the timing and alternatives with your mover.
